Exciting times ahead for junior golf as the JGFP Superkit Junior Tour officially kicks off at The Vineyard Golf Club on 19 July.

The partnership between the Junior Golf Foundation of the Philippines (JGFP) and The Vineyard was sealed with a handshake between JGFP President Oliver Gan and The Vineyard General Manager Christopher Igaya, signaling a fresh boost for grassroots golf development in the country.

Joining the ceremonial moment were Nicole Gan and Coach Artemio Murakami, lending their full support to what’s being hailed as a game-changing initiative for young Filipino golfers.

Founded in 1976 by Amalia Montecillo, the JGFP was established to provide junior golfers an opportunity to to compete and grow in a structured environment. The foundation has played a crucial role in uniting parents and stakeholders under a common goal: developing globally competitive Filipino golfers.

The SuperKit Junior Tour is the latest in JGFP's efforts to expand access and opportunities for the country's next generation of golf champions.
